webpack开发调试工具-- node-nightly

工具 node-nightly

  • 全局安装 npm install --global node-nightly

  • 执行一次命令 node-nightly

  • node 执行文件时带上--inspect 标记,例如: node --inspect mian.js

  • 一般用--inspect-brk代替--inspect 标记,会在程序第一行代码处自动断点。

  • 打开 chrome://inspect/#devices

  • 点击蓝色inspect就会跳到正常网页开发断点的sources页面,进行断点。

  • 可以在package.jsonscripts 添加 "debugger": "node --inspect-brk build/build.js",执行命令npm run debugger

  • 如果你有多个配置文件,你可以通过 --config webpack.prod.js 指定你想要调试的配置。例如: node --inspect --inspect-brk node_modules/webpack/bin/webpack --config ./webpack.prod.config.js

  • node --inspect-brk node_modules/webpack-dev-server/bin/webpack-dev-server.js --inline --progress --mode development --config ./build/webpack.dev.conf.js

  • vuecli3 中: node --inspect-brk node_modules/@vue/cli-service/bin/vue-cli-service.js serve
    注意: 进行webpack开发时需要将webpack 升级到"webpack": "4.3.0"或以上。

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 1 Webpack 1.1 概念简介 1.1.1 WebPack是什么 1、一个打包工具 2、一个模块加载工具 3...
    Kevin_Junbaozi阅读 11,747评论 0 16
  • 写在前面的话 阅读本文之前,先看下面这个webpack的配置文件,如果每一项你都懂,那本文能带给你的收获也许就比较...
    不忘初心_9a16阅读 8,449评论 0 17
  • This project was bootstrapped with Create React App. Belo...
    unspecx阅读 10,587评论 0 2
  • 一只小小的船, 漂荡在白雾茫茫的大河上, 我等,等一个撑了竹篙的少年 带它回家; 一弯淡淡的月, 静穆在夜色沉沉的...
    星子一点阅读 1,033评论 4 7
  • 我多想紧紧握住山那边雾气穿透晨光的丝缕万丈,连同我和我的行囊一往无前,山花与百合扑鼻,响彻山涧。从此,根植在心底的...
    聂忍冬阅读 1,358评论 0 0